How to Setup the Default Page on Internet Explorer 3


TechTip: You can print this page out by clickiing on the Print button or by clicking on the Print item on the File menu.

  1. Start Internet Explorer 3 (Usually the Globe icon with "The Internet" text on your Desktop).
  2. Click on the Options item on the View menu.
  3. When the Options dialog appears, click on the Navigation tab (located at the top of the dialog box).
  4. With the Page field, use the drop-down box to select the "Start Page" value (this value *should* be default).
  5. Change the Address field's text to your homepage's address. If you don't know what your homepage address is or how to type it, see question 1 (Q #1).
  6. Click the "OK" button located at the bottom of the dialog box.
